The DW-11-20-T-D-825 connector series offers a high-density, flexible board stacking solution suitable for various electronic applications. Made with black glass-filled polyester insulators and phosphor bronze terminals, these stackers support operating temperatures from -55°C to +125°C with gold plating for enhanced durability. Designed to meet RoHS compliance, they are ideal for tight spaces, providing reliable electrical connections with minimal footprint.
